A4380 is a HCPCS Level II code for ostomy pouch, urinary, with faceplate attached, rubber, each. It belongs to the Transportation, Medical & Surgical Supplies, Administrative section. Whether Medicare pays it depends on the coverage rule below.

Medicare coverage: Special coverage instructions apply

There are published conditions attached to this code. Check the applicable coverage policy before billing it: the code being valid is not the same as the service being covered.

From the coverage field of the CMS Alpha-Numeric HCPCS File, release 2026Q3-Jul. This states Medicare’s position on the code, not on your particular claim.

Physician fee schedule statusX

Statutory exclusion. The item or service is not within the statutory definition of 'physician services', so the fee schedule never pays it.

Medically Unlikely Edits — units per day

The most units of A4380 Medicare will pay on one date of service. Bill more on a single line and it is denied. The limit is not the same in every setting, so the row that matters is the one matching the claim you are building.

practitioner
2 units
MAI 3 — Date of Service Edit: Clinical · Clinical: CMS Workgroup
outpatient
2 units
MAI 3 — Date of Service Edit: Clinical · Clinical: CMS Workgroup

The adjudication indicator decides whether exceeding the limit is worth appealing at all: MAI 1 is a line edit you can support with documentation, MAI 3 is a date-of-service edit that is also appealable, and MAI 2 is absolute — no documentation overrides it. CMS MUE 2026Q3.
